How do I store leftover Campbell’s Cream of Mushroom Soup?
Leftover Campbell’s Cream of Mushroom Soup can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 to 5 days. It’s essential to transfer the soup to an airtight container, such as a glass or plastic container with a tight-fitting lid, to prevent spoilage and contamination.
When storing leftover soup, make sure to label the container with the date and contents. You can also freeze the soup for up to 3 months. To freeze, transfer the soup to an airtight container or freezer bag, making sure to remove as much air as possible before sealing. When you’re ready to use the soup, simply thaw it in the refrigerator or reheat it on the stovetop or in the microwave.

Is Campbell’s Cream of Mushroom Soup gluten-free?
Campbell’s Cream of Mushroom Soup contains wheat flour, which makes it not gluten-free. However, Campbell’s does offer a gluten-free version of their Cream of Mushroom Soup, made with gluten-free ingredients and manufactured in a dedicated gluten-free facility.
If you’re looking for a gluten-free alternative, make sure to check the label or consult the manufacturer’s website to confirm the ingredients and manufacturing process. You can also consider making your own gluten-free cream of mushroom soup from scratch using gluten-free ingredients.
